Picking the wrong SEO agency can cost you a lot of money and waste months of your time. Some business owners have signed long contracts with agencies that promise “guaranteed page one rankings,” but end up with a penalised site and no real results. Because SEO takes time to work, choosing the right agency is key to your success.
This guide will tell you how to choose an SEO agency wisely by outlining what to look for, which questions to ask, and what warning signs to watch out for.
A good agency aims for strong ROI and steady growth, not just quick traffic spikes that vanish after a Google update. They also help you avoid penalties from Google, which can be tough to fix. The right agency will support your long-term digital marketing goals.
You might need an SEO agency if your organic traffic is flat or dropping, your rankings suddenly fall, your leads are down, your new website isn’t showing up in search, or you want to enter new markets where you don’t have a presence.
Site speed, crawlability, indexing, and structured data are key technical factors that decide if your SEO will work.
Good keyword research isn’t just about search volume or difficulty. It also means matching user intent and understanding what people are really looking for.

Optimising things like title tags, headers, internal links, and how your content is organised might seem small, but together they make a big difference.
You need a clear content strategy, not just random blog posts without a goal.
If your business has a physical location or serves a local area, local SEO is a must. This includes optimising your Google Business Profile and local citations.
Focus on earning real authority signals instead of buying questionable links from link farms.
Getting traffic is just the start. A good agency should also care about what visitors do once they reach your site.
You should get clear, regular reports, not just a confusing dashboard you have to figure out by yourself.
With AI search tools changing how people find information, your agency needs a plan to keep your business visible in these new channels.

Watch out for agencies that guarantee rankings, offer very cheap packages, aren’t clear about their process, use black-hat SEO tactics, give poor reports, or skip strategy meetings. These are big red flags.
| Freelancer | Agency | In-House Team | |
| Cost | Lower | Mid-to-high | Highest (salaries) |
| Expertise | Variable | Broad, specialised | Depends on hiring |
| Scalability | Limited | High | Slow to scale |
| Communication | Direct, informal | Structured | Immediate, internal |
| Resources | Minimal | Extensive | Internal only |
| Best suited for | Small budgets | Growing businesses | Large, established brands |
There’s no single right answer here. It depends on your budget, your stage of growth, and how involved you want to be.
In Australia, SEO typically costs between $1,500 and $10,000+ per month, depending on what your brand needs and the market competitiveness.Â
Factors like your industry, target locations, the amount of content you need, and the complexity of your site all affect the price.Â
When you’re hiring, it’s important to consider not just the price, but also the returns you get in terms of the outcomes they generate. Because a cheap agency that gets no results isn’t a real bargain.

SEO is changing fast, and agencies now need to offer GEO services, AI-powered content reviews, entity optimisation, full search optimisation, and advanced analytics that go beyond just tracking traffic.
Usually, the first month is for audits and basic improvements. Months 2 and 3 focus on technical fixes and starting new content.Â
You’ll often see ranking improvements in months 4 to 6, and bigger traffic and lead growth between months 6 and 12. Be wary of agencies that promise faster results.
In the end, how to choose an SEO company isn’t about getting the lowest price. It’s about finding a partner who understands your business and cares about long-term results, not just quick wins.

Most businesses see real results in 4 to 6 months, with even better gains over 6 to 12 months.
You can do some basic SEO yourself, but if your industry is competitive, you’ll usually need expert help and special tools.
Look beyond price; compare process, transparency, case studies, and reporting quality.
Both local and national agencies can work. What matters most is their experience with your industry and location.
Not completely. AI tools can help with research and content, but you still need people for strategy, judgement, and adapting to changes.
